Dynamic quasi-continuum model for plate-type nano-materials and analysis of fundamental frequency

A dynamic quasi-continuum model is presented to analyze free vibration of plate-type cubic crystal nano-materials.According to the Hamilton principle,fundamental governing equations in terms of displacement components and angles of rotations are given.As an application of the model,the cylindrical bending deformation of the structure fixed at two ends is analyzed,and a theoretical formula evaluating the fundamental frequency is obtained by using Galerkin's method.Meanwhile,the solution for the classical continuous plate model is also derived,and the size-dependent elastic modulus and Poisson's ratio are taken in computation.The frequencies corresponding to different atomic layers are numerically presented for the plate-type NaC l nano-materials.Furthermore,a molecular dynamics(MD)simulation is conducted with the code LAMMPS.The comparison shows that the present quasi-continuum model is valid,and it may be used as an alternative model,which reflects scale effects in analyzing dynamic behaviors of such plate-type nano-materials. 展开更多

532nm眼底激光联合康柏西普对糖尿病视网膜病变患者VEGF和PEDF的影响 被引量:5

目的:研究532nm眼底激光联合康柏西普对糖尿病视网膜病变患者血管内皮生因子(vascular endothelial growth factor,VEGF)水平及色素上皮衍生因子(Pigment Epithelium-Derived Factor,PEDF)的影响.方法:选取2018年1月至2019年3月于我院... 目的:研究532nm眼底激光联合康柏西普对糖尿病视网膜病变患者血管内皮生因子(vascular endothelial growth factor,VEGF)水平及色素上皮衍生因子(Pigment Epithelium-Derived Factor,PEDF)的影响.方法:选取2018年1月至2019年3月于我院接受治疗的80例糖尿病视网膜病变的患者,按照数字表随机分组法分为观察组和对照组各40例.对照组患者采取康柏西普玻璃体腔注射治疗,观察组在对照组基础上联合使用532nm眼底激光.比较两组患者治疗前和治疗3个月后VEGF和PEDF水平、比较两组治疗前后视网膜厚度、视网膜血管瘤数量、渗漏面积及无灌注面积,并观察不良反应发生情况.结果:治疗后,两组VEGF增高而PEDF降低,且观察组VEGF低于对照组,PEDF高于对照组(P<0.05).治疗后两组视网膜厚度较治疗前降低,而观察组低于对照组(P<0.05).治疗后观察组血管瘤数量、渗漏面积显著低于对照组(P<0.05).两组不良反应无显著差异.结论:532nm眼底激光联合康柏西普治疗糖尿病视网膜病变可有效抑制视网膜新生血管生成,临床疗效好,安全性好,值得临床推广. 展开更多
